Contrary to its reputation for affluence, Santa Barbara County is home to many families and individuals who are living in poverty and struggle to meet their basic needs. More than 17% of the residents of Santa Barbara County live below the federal poverty level (Santa Barbara County Public Health Dept, 2005). Santa Barbara County has one of the highest rates of food insecurity among all counties in California: more than one in three low-income households is food insecure (UCLA Center for Health Policy Research, June 2007). People who are food insecure often do not know where their next meal is coming from. Founded in 1982, the mission of the Foodbank of Santa Barbara County is to distribute nutritious food to those in need and to provide education to solve hunger and nutrition problems in our county.
